
Codalogy
Codalogy 是一種 AI 驅動的程式碼分析工具,可將複雜的程式碼庫轉換為互動式視覺地圖和邏輯組件,以幫助開發人員更好地理解和管理其程式碼架構。
https://codalogy.com/?ref=producthunt&utm_source=aipure

產品資訊
更新時間:2025年08月28日
什麼是 Codalogy
Codalogy 是一種現代軟體開發工具,它利用人工智慧來分析和視覺化程式碼庫。它目前支援 Python 和 C 程式語言,並即將支援 Java 和 Go。該平台旨在通過先進的靜態分析和互動式視覺化功能,幫助開發人員、團隊和組織理解其程式碼結構。它提供免費試用和專業訂閱選項,以適應不同的開發需求。
Codalogy 的主要功能
Codalogy 是一款由 AI 驅動的程式碼分析工具,可協助將複雜的程式碼庫轉換為互動式視覺地圖和邏輯組件。它提供先進的靜態分析功能,以了解程式碼庫結構、依賴關係和架構模式,目前支援 Python 和 C 語言,並計劃在未來支援更多語言。
AI 驅動的分析: 使用人工智慧分析並將複雜的程式碼庫分解為可理解的組件
互動式視覺化: 創建互動式視覺地圖,顯示函數、類別和模組之間的關係
依賴關係分析: 可視化專案中的導入/導出關係和依賴關係樹
架構模式識別: 識別並幫助理解程式碼庫中的架構模式和設計原則
Codalogy 的使用案例
理解舊程式碼: 幫助開發人員快速理解和導航複雜的舊程式碼庫
程式碼優化: 識別現有程式碼結構中需要改進和優化的區域
軟體架構規劃: 通過全面的程式碼庫分析,協助做出更好的架構決策
優點
簡化對複雜程式碼庫的理解
提供程式碼關係的視覺表示
提供免費和價格合理的定價方案
缺點
語言支援有限(目前僅支援 Python 和 C)
即使在付費方案中,也存在檔案和行數限制
如何使用 Codalogy
註冊帳戶: 訪問 codalogy.com 並註冊免費的 14 天試用版或付費的 Pro 帳戶以開始使用
上傳您的程式碼庫: 上傳您要分析的 Python 或 C 程式碼庫檔案(在您的方案的檔案和行數限制內)
生成視覺地圖: 讓 Codalogy 的 AI 分析您的程式碼並生成一個互動式視覺地圖,顯示組件之間的關係
探索邏輯組件: 使用互動式介面探索函數、類別和模組之間的依賴關係、模式和關係
查看見解: 查看有關程式碼組織、複雜性、架構模式和潛在優化機會的 AI 驅動見解
匯出和分享: 匯出視覺化和分析結果,與您的團隊分享或包含在文件中
Codalogy 常見問題
Codalogy 是一款由 AI 驅動的程式碼分析工具,可將複雜的程式碼庫轉換為互動式視覺地圖,幫助開發人員理解依賴關係、識別模式並做出更好的架構決策。